饮用水水源地保护区划分研究——以山东羊庄盆地地下水水源地为例  被引量:10

摘  要:根据羊庄盆地水文地质条件和规划水源地开发利用状况,采用Visual Modflow4.0及其中的MT3DMS模块分别建立地下水水流和水质模型,在水流模型预测水源地未来开采形成的稳定流场环境下运行水质模型,模拟计算污染质在规定时间内到达水源地捕获带的位置,运移100d的范围划定为水源地一级保护区,运移1000d的范围划定为水源地二级保护区,二级保护区以外至羊庄盆地流域边界划定为水源地准保护区;同时结合当地环境条件提出了对一级保护区实行圈网管理,在各级保护区重要边界点设立界桩、界牌、禁止在区内建设严重性污染企业等环境管理措施和布设水环境监测点,加强上游城镇及工业污水、废水处理效果监测等污染防治对策。Based on the hydrological and geological conditions of water source area, Developing the Utilizing Plan in the Yangzhuang Basin, Shandong Province, the groundwater flow and water quality model is established by using the Visual Modflow4.0 in MT3DMS modules. Water quality model is operated in the environment of making the water flow model forecast the future exploitation steady. When the simulation of pollution reaches the caught zone of the water soure area within the required time, we named the extension of 100-day movement as the First Grade Water Source Protection Area, 1 000-day's as the Second Grade Water Protection Area, and the area outside the Second Grade Water Source Protection Area to the Basin border as the Parawater Protection Area. We also give some measures to keep the protection areas form polution.
